    Cut Quality and Three-Knife Head Performance

    The three-knife cutterhead is the heart of why this is the best planer for smooth lumber finishing. With three disposable knives mounted at 120-degree intervals, each square inch of board sees roughly 30% more knife impacts than a two-knife head, which means smaller shavings per pass and a finer surface.

    On figured maple, my finish was ready for sealer after a 1/64-inch final pass on the high-speed setting – no sanding required for glue-ups. On plain-sawn oak, the surface was consistent enough that I skipped straight to 150-grit. Reversible knives give you 30% more knife life before replacement, and the disposable design means no setting jig is needed – just unbolt, flip, and rebolt.

    Two-Speed Gearbox and Feed Rates

    The two-speed gearbox (96 CPI and 179 CPI) lets you match feed rate to material. For rough dimensioning of construction-grade 2x4s, I run the low gear at 96 CPI for aggressive material removal. For final finishing on figured wood, the high gear at 179 CPI produces the smoothest surface I’ve measured on any benchtop planer in this price range.

    Switching speeds is a quick lever pull on the front of the machine, and the gear changes are positive – no slipping mid-cut. The fan-assisted chip ejection vents chips to either the dust collector or a side deflector, which keeps the cutterhead area clean during extended runs.

    Helical Cutterhead vs Straight Knife

    The helical cutterhead is the meaningful upgrade over straight-knife designs. Instead of three long blades, the JET uses 26 individual HSS inserts arranged in a spiral around the cutterhead. Each insert engages the wood at a slicing angle rather than a chopping angle.

    The result is dramatically reduced tear-out, quieter operation, and the ability to plane figured grain without pre-sanding. The trade-off: each insert costs more to replace than a single straight knife, and steel HSS inserts dull faster than carbide (the JET does not offer carbide inserts as standard equipment).

    How to Choose the Best Planer for Smooth Lumber Finishing

    Choosing the best planer for smooth lumber finishing comes down to matching the tool to your wood, your workshop, and your tolerance for trade-offs. Here’s what actually matters after three months of testing.

    Cutterhead Type: Straight Knife vs Helical

    Straight knife cutterheads use long blades – typically two or three – that engage the wood across their full width. They’re cheaper to manufacture and easier to replace. Helical cutterheads use multiple small inserts arranged in a spiral, cutting at an angle that shears wood fibers rather than chopping them.

    For figured grain, exotics, and tear-out prone species like curly maple, helical wins decisively. For dimensioning rough lumber and plain-sawn stock, straight knife delivers comparable finish at a lower price. The DEWALT DW735X uses a three-knife straight head; the JET JWP-13BT uses a helical head with 26 inserts.

    Forum consensus from r/woodworking and Fine Woodworking: helical for figured wood specialists, straight knife for everyone else.

    Motor Power and Cutting Capacity

    15 amps is the standard for serious benchtop planers. Anything less struggles on hardwood at 1/8-inch passes. The DEWALT, JET, BUCKTOOL, and WOODERS models all use 15-amp motors. The Makita 2012NB is rated at the same draw despite the lighter weight.

    Cutting width determines what you can plane in one pass. 13 inches handles full dimension lumber; 12-1/2 inches covers most furniture; 11.86 inches (Makita) is narrower but still handles the vast majority of stock. Width below 12 inches means wider boards require multiple passes or a different machine.

    Cutting depth (typically 1/8 inch max for benchtop models) limits how much material you can remove per pass. For rough 8/4 walnut into 4/4, plan on multiple passes.

    Snipe Prevention and Carriage Design

    Snipe – the deeper cut at the beginning and end of a board – is the most frustrating planer problem. It happens when the feed rollers release pressure on the workpiece as it exits the cutterhead, allowing the board to lift slightly into the blades.

    Modern planers fight snipe with carriage locks (DEWALT DW735X, DW734), anti-snipe geometry (WOODERS dual-blade design), and proper technique. The DEWALT automatic carriage lock is the most effective in this roundup – I measured under 2 inches of snipe on most boards.

    To prevent snipe, regardless of machine: always support the outfeed end of the board, never start a cut with the board pressed against the outfeed roller, and always cut a few extra inches longer than your finished length to trim off snipe.

    Dust Collection Setup

    Benchtop planers produce enormous chip volume. A shop vac alone is rarely sufficient – the dust port overwhelms most consumer vacuums within minutes. A dedicated dust collector with at least 600 CFM is the right answer for any 13-inch planer.

    The Makita 2012NB does not include a dust port – it’s sold separately. The DEWALT, JET, WOODERS, and BUCKTOOL models all include dust ports sized for 4-inch hose. The DEWALT fan-assisted chip ejection moves more air than passive designs, which helps but also requires more collector capacity.

    Why am I getting snipe on my planer?

    Snipe happens when feed rollers release pressure on the workpiece as it exits the cutterhead, allowing the board to lift slightly into the blades. The most common cause is not supporting the outfeed end of the board during the cut. To prevent snipe: always support both ends of the board with infeed/outfeed tables or roller stands, never start a cut with the board pressed against the outfeed roller, engage any carriage lock your planer offers (DEWALT DW735X, DW734), and always cut boards a few inches longer than your finished length so you can trim off sniped ends.

    What are the common problems with thickness planers?

    The most common thickness planer problems are: 1) Snipe – deeper cuts at board ends, solved with carriage locks and proper support. 2) Tear-out on figured grain, solved by helical cutterheads or pre-sanding. 3) Dust collection overwhelm – benchtop planers produce more chips than most shop vacs can handle, requiring a real dust collector. 4) Blade dulling on hard maple and exotics, requiring carbide upgrades or more frequent blade changes. 5) Circuit tripping on shared 15-amp circuits, solved by a dedicated 20-amp line. 6) Heavy weight making setup difficult, solved by mobile bases or permanent placement.

    Peak Capture and Transient Detection

    The peak capture function records transients as short as 250 microseconds. That’s faster than the mains half-cycle, which means it can catch glitches that would never show up on a standard measurement. Industrial electricians use this to find intermittent faults on motor drives and PLCs that only fail for a few cycles.

    Combined with the low-pass filter, you can also clean up readings on adjustable speed drives where the carrier frequency would normally cause unstable numbers. This is not a feature hobbyists need – but if you work on industrial controls, it’s invaluable.

    Manual Ranging and Learning Curve

    Manual ranging means you turn the dial to the specific range you want, rather than letting the meter pick. This is slower for experienced users but a teaching tool for beginners. You start to understand that measuring 12V on the 600V range gives you 0.012, while on the 60V range it gives you 12.0 – and you start to grasp resolution intuitively.

    For anyone teaching electronics or working with apprentices, that built-in learning value is worth the price difference over an auto-ranging meter.

    Battery Test and Lead-Alert Safety

    The dedicated battery test mode loads 1.5V and 9V cells under realistic conditions. If an AA battery reads 1.4V under load, you know it’s weak even if it reads 1.5V on an open-circuit test. That’s the kind of practical feature that pays off every time you grab a remote control.

    The Lead-Alert LEDs are the standout safety feature. When you set the meter to measure current but the leads are still in the voltage jacks, the LEDs flash red. That’s a clear visual signal to fix it before you blow the fuse – or worse, arc flash.

    The Low Impedance (LoZ) mode is the 117’s secret weapon. Ghost voltage is what you get when an unconnected wire picks up induced voltage from a parallel run – your meter reads 60V AC but the wire isn’t actually energized. LoZ mode loads the circuit down to confirm whether the voltage is real. If you’re an electrician, you already know how annoying ghost voltage is.

    Fluke 117 Digital Multimeter, Non-Contact AC Voltage Detection, Measures Resistance/Continuity/Frequency/Capacitance/Min Max Average, Automatic AC/DC Selection, Low Impedance Mode customer photo 1

    VoltAlert Non-Contact Voltage Detection

    Hold the top of the meter near an outlet, switch, or wire bundle, and VoltAlert beeps and flashes when it senses AC voltage. No probe contact needed. It’s not a substitute for a real voltage check with probes, but it’s a fast sanity test before you touch anything.

    I use VoltAlert constantly when tracing wires in old walls. The 117 beeps reliably at 4-5 mm from a live conductor, which is enough to chase a cable path through a junction box without dismantling it.

    Low Impedance and Ghost Voltages

    Standard multimeters have 10 megohm input impedance, which is great for accuracy but terrible at differentiating real voltage from induced voltage. The 117’s LoZ mode drops the input impedance to about 3 kilohms, which loads the circuit enough to make ghost voltages collapse.

    If you’ve ever replaced an outlet and your meter showed 60V on a wire you thought was dead, you understand the value of LoZ mode. It’s a one-button press that turns a confusing reading into a clear yes-or-no answer.

    How to Choose the Right Multimeter for Your Electronics Work

    Choosing a multimeter comes down to matching features to how you actually work. Here’s what our team at FyPower found matters most after 60 days of testing.

    True-RMS vs Average-Responding: Why It Matters

    True RMS measures the actual heating value of an AC waveform regardless of shape. Average-responding meters assume a perfect sine wave, which is rare in modern electronics with switch-mode power supplies, LED dimmers, and variable frequency drives. If your meter reads 3-5% high on dimmer circuits or VFD outputs, it’s average-responding.

    For electronics work on any modern device, True RMS is worth the small premium. The AstroAI 6000 and KAIWEETS HT118A both deliver True RMS at budget prices.

    CAT Safety Ratings Explained

    CAT ratings tell you how much electrical energy a meter can survive across its test leads. CAT II is for appliance and outlet-level work. CAT III is for distribution panels and industrial equipment. CAT IV is for service entrance and outdoor conductors.

    Using a CAT II meter on a CAT III panel can result in the meter exploding during a voltage spike. The Fluke 87V’s CAT III 1000V / CAT IV 600V rating is the gold standard for industrial work. For most household and hobbyist use, CAT III 600V (like the Klein MM325 and AstroAI 6000) is appropriate. Working with 12V battery wiring in solar or RV setups still calls for CAT III rated meters.

    Auto-Ranging vs Manual Ranging

    Auto-ranging meters pick the right range automatically – great for beginners and quick checks. Manual ranging meters require you to select the range yourself – faster for experienced users and better for learning fundamentals.

    If you’re learning electronics, manual ranging teaches you what each range does. If you just want to measure and move on, auto-ranging saves time. The Klein MM325 (manual) and AstroAI 6000 (auto) represent both ends of this trade-off.

    Display Counts and Resolution

    Display counts tell you how fine the meter can divide the value. A 2000-count meter shows 0.001V on a 2V range. A 6000-count meter shows 0.0001V on the same range. More counts mean more decimal places of precision.

    For most hobbyist work, 2000 counts is enough. For measuring small voltage drops across regulators or sensing circuits, 6000 counts or higher is much more useful. The Fluke 87V’s 20,000-count mode is overkill for most people but invaluable for calibration work.

    Burden Voltage and Current Measurement Accuracy

    When you measure current, the meter inserts a small resistor (shunt) in the circuit. The voltage drop across that shunt is called burden voltage. A high burden voltage can affect sensitive circuits – measuring the current draw of a low-voltage sensor circuit can change the circuit’s behavior.

    Budget meters often have high burden voltage (200mV or more on the mA range), which can cause problems. Quality meters keep burden voltage under 50mV. If you’re measuring current in low-voltage battery monitoring or solar applications (like the kind we covered in our battery monitor review), look for low burden voltage specs.

    Essential Features for Electronics Work

    Beyond the basics, look for these features if you do electronics work: continuity buzzer with fast response (under 100ms is ideal), capacitance measurement to at least 100 microfarads, diode test, data hold, min/max recording, and a backlit display. Temperature measurement is a bonus but rarely essential.

    Non-contact voltage detection (NCV) is great for safety checks but not a substitute for proper probing. Treat NCV as a sanity check, not a measurement.

    Do I need True-RMS for electronics work?

    Yes, True-RMS is worth it for electronics work. Modern circuits with switch-mode power supplies, LED drivers, and variable frequency drives produce non-sinusoidal waveforms that average-responding meters read incorrectly – typically 3-5% high. True-RMS meters like the AstroAI 6000 or KAIWEETS HT118A give accurate readings on any waveform.
